The incidence of twin and higher order multiple pregnancies increased dramatically with the advent of Assisted Reproductive Technology (ART) in the 1970s, but practice guidelines have led to decreasing numbers from 2014 onwards. All types of twins have increased in incidence, but dizygous much more so than monozygous.
